We study mixed long-range percolation on the square lattice. Each vertical edge of unit length is independently open with probability ε, and each horizontal edge of length i is independently open with probability pi. Also, each vertex is assigned independently a random variable taking values 1 and 0 with probability p and 1-p, respectively. We prove that for a broad class of anisotropic long-range percolation models for which connection probabilities pi satisfy some regularity conditions, all words (semi-infinite binary sequences) are seen simultaneously from the origin with positive probability, even if all edges with length larger than some constant (depending on ε, p, and on the sequence (pi)) are suppressed.
